Senior / Manager, Property Management (Based in Pune, India)
The Role
This position will lead all aspects of property management, ensuring proper upkeep of engineering and building systems, maintaining operational excellence and overseeing third party management personnel, and managing budgets versus expenses.
Job Responsibilities
- Oversee the strategic planning and budgeting for operations and maintenance on an annual basis.
- Review common area maintenance reconciliations and billing.
- Review monthly financial and operating reports.
- Identify initiatives for existing assets.
- Support acquisitions / dispositions teams as necessary.
- Ensure process and policy compliance and documentation.
- Oversee all aspects of vendor contracts and management.
- Support internal audits as required.
- Work closely with Asset Manager to deliver strategies for the asset.
- Provide subject matter expertise within property management platform.
- Managing of all statutory compliance of park.
- Liaisoning with external stakeholders like Govt Authorities, Municipal Corporation, MSEDCL, etc.
